Buick Park Ave code 42 "EST"?

I am getting the fault codes 42 and 27 on my Buick. 27 being the 2nd gear switch nad 42 being the EST. My transmission has been tested and is working fine. Is it possible to fix the EST with basic mechanical knowledge?

Depends. You would need a volt-ohm meter and the book to get the testing steps. You may need a scanner too.
You would need to be able to test the circuits in the ignition control module where the coils are mounted and the crank - cam sensors.

SOURCE: 1999 Buick Park Ave Ultra Service Engine Light

The code PO742 indicates the torque converter clutch is stuck on.
The torque converter is what connects the engine to the transmission.
It engages and disengages according to signals from the pcm, to aid in
smooth shifting. There are a couple of things you can try. make sure trans. fluid is full, if thats ok check the 20 pin connector, located on left
side of car on top of transmission bell housing. Make sure there's no
corrosion or bent pins. If this clears the code your all set, if not you may
want to ask your mechanic and see what he/she recomends.

SOURCE: 1998 Buick Park Ave with trouble code p0440

Trouble code p0440 may be a simple as an improperly replaced gas cap, or a crack in one of the evap hoses.
Have the code cleared, if it comes back, find a shop that will do a "smoke test" to find the bad evap hose, and have it replaced.

What is the name of the electronic piece after the transmission lever linkage on my 1991 Buick park ave

Transmission range sensor , through electrical signals to the PCM ,it knows what gear the vehicle is in . Some all so call it a Park neutral switch , but it does more then that . The park neutral part of it won't allow the vehicle to start unless it is in park or neutral .

Reset Check Engine Light 1998 Buick Park Ave.

Only able to clear codes with a scan tool ..Or wait for the car to see a temprature difference of 80 degrees 40 times without a fault and the light will go out on its own,( cold to hot) also known as a drive cycle without a fault. Its quicker to use scan tool..

1993 buick park ave will not change gears

Have your Catalytic Converter checked for free flow, (if it is stopped up with calcification from unspent fuel, then the car will have trouble moving at all). A tell tale sign of oncoming Catalytic Converter problems is the overdrive balking or wanting to hesitate, when the transmission is in overdrive the vehicle is running at its lowest r.p.m. and so like at idle it will stumble or hesitate, or cut the engine altogeter, for the motor has to be able to exhale, to exhaust its combustion gases, in order to run properly, stopped up catalytic converters are a big problem with this car.
